Ticket #: open. Site: Fennick House, Level 2 media wing. Requestor: L&D team. Contractors from Osprey Visuals booked to fit acoustic panels and lighting rig in Studio B ahead of the training-video shoot. Access window: Tuesday–Thursday, 08:00–17:00. Loading via rear dock only; no equipment through the atrium. Studio door is on the secured corridor past the edit suites. Contractors must sign in at the service desk each morning and wear hi-vis in the dock area. Use the door code below for the corridor entrance.

staff pass of kajop-kawef = bdg-I-25

[ ] Key ceremony step 7 — ORM migration keys. Before refactoring the legacy Harkness ORM layer in Tidemill, the on-call engineer must rotate the schema-signing key and verify both witnesses have initialed the ledger. Confirm the shadow-write comparison ran clean for 24 hours and that rollback snapshots exist. Then retrieve the ceremony key from the sealed envelope using the recovery passphrase below.

recovery phrase for tagug-kawip: aldius-druvan-istwyn-ralax-fraok-weniel-tamax-ralion-lamwyn

Quarterly Planning Note — Gross-Margin Review

Hi sales leads,

Quick heads-up ahead of planning: the margin review on the Fenwick product line landed this week, and it's a mixed bag. Hardware margins slipped two points, mostly from freight and the Talvik component shortage. Services held steady. For Q3, we're asking everyone to hold the line on discounting below list-minus-ten without approval from Priya's team. We'll walk through the numbers at the Oakhaven offsite. One more thing worth flagging before we meet.

confidential, kahog-bawif: The northern region missed its Pramir quota by 20.0 percent last quarter. Casaxek Freight plans to lower the Fraion list price by 41.5 percent in December. The finance team signed off on a budget of $236.4 million for Project Druius. The renewal with Fenysix Partners closes at $91.3 million a year, 2.1 percent below the last contract.